A crossover between Marvel's X-Men superhero team and the Next Generation Star Trek crew.
Summary
Following the events of the film Star Trek: First Contact, the Enterprise, while returning to the 24th century, is diverted to the 20th century of a parallel universe by a powerful time-traveller called Kang the Conquerer. There, they encounter the super-powered mutants named the X-Men, and assist them in fighting Kang's plan to remake the timelines of every known universe. Background Information
- The novel Planet X by Michael Jan Friedman is a direct sequel to this comic.
- This story is a follow-up from Star Trek: First Contact.
- The first Star Trek - X-Men crossover appears to take place in a different continuity.
- The events have the crews having to solve paradoxes of Battle of Wolf 359 and "Days of Future Past" from the X-Men stories.
